In 2025 ESA has started bistatic radar experiments between Mars Express (MEX) and the ExoMars Trace Gas Orbiter (TGO), to make the first attempts to localise areas of significant water at locations near the equator and at mid to low latitudes.

Mapping shallow subsurface water (ice) on near-equatorial Mars is critical for future (manned) exploration, yet existing research shows poor correlation, leaving its presence debated.
